'ARANAKI LAND, BUILDING AND INVESTMENT SOCIETY. (Permanent). Incorporated under "Tlie Building Societies Act, 8980." DIRECTORS: Messrs. R. Cock (chairman), A. Shuttleworth, Jolin Ellis, W. L. Newman, Newton Kin#, A. Goldwater, and T. K. Skinneir. BANKERS: The Bank of New Zealand. SOLICITORS: Messrs. Wilson and Grey. Reserve Fund £2OOO. The Society pays the cost of preparing and registering all mortgages (unless for a lesser sum than £100). During llio seven years ending Sep- , tembcr 30, 11)12, the sum of £14,680 12s 1 Id had been distributed in dividends land bonuses among the members of t.W Society. Borrowers and Investors participating ilike in the distribution. It will-thus lie seen that the Society is really co-operative. Office, open daily from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m. (Thursday nfternodn excepted). E. P. WEBSTER, Secretary. £IOO.
